.footer-seo__grid.is-collapsed{max-height:110px;overflow:hidden;transition:max-height .45s ease-in-out}.footer-seo__grid.is-collapsed::after{content:"";position:absolute;bottom:0;left:0;width:100%;height:60px;background:linear-gradient(to bottom,transparent,#1c1b1b);pointer-events:none}.footer-seo__grid.is-open{max-height:600px;overflow:hidden;transition:max-height .45s ease-in-out}